U+1D6A5 "𝚥" Mathematical Italic Small Dotless J is a specialized typographic symbol used primarily in mathematical and scientific notation to represent a variable or index without the tittle or dot typically found on the lowercase letter j, thereby avoiding confusion with other diacritical marks or improving clarity in complex formulas. It belongs to the Mathematical Alphanumeric Symbols block, which was designed to provide distinct letter forms for mathematical typesetting, and it is particularly useful in fields such as physics and engineering where italicized letters denote variables. This character is rendered in a slanted italic style to match other mathematical variables in a document, ensuring visual consistency in equations and logical expressions.

General Properties

Code Point U+1D6A5
Version Added 4.1
Name Mathematical Italic Small Dotless J
Block Mathematical Alphanumeric Symbols
General Category Lowercase Letter
Canonical Combining Class Not Reordered
Bidirectional Class Left To Right
Decomposition Type Font
Decomposition Mapping "ȷ" U+0237 Latin Small Letter Dotless J
